#050B02 - Whiten’t
Hex color #050B02 is called Whiten’t. It consists of 2% red, 4% green, and 1% blue in RGB color space. In CMYK it is 55% cyan, 0% magenta, 82% yellow, and 96% black. In HSL it is 100° hue, 69% saturation, and 3% lightness (dark) .
